   NOTES:  PROCESSED 13/03/95

  The energy of level 6 in the adf04 file was incorrect (was set to level 7)
  resulting in an infinite wavelength for transition 7-6. The ***** have
  been replaced with the correct wavelength.

  Martin O'Mullane
  01-June-2019
